1. jsp中java代码 html css js的运行顺序是
jsp中是先编译“java代码”为静态代码,之后从代码第一行开始一直扫描到回到代码最后一答行;
jsp是可以动态加载的,也就是说jsp变更不需要重启项目,如果里面有java代码的话,加载jsp的时候先编译java代码,如果有错误,直接抛出错误,不继续运行。
如果没错误的话,扫描出body中的代码显示到页面,之后再加载js。
2. js 怎么让方法执行有先后顺序
把 Function 写成巢状结构,Function 个别定义好,然后用每一个定义好的 Function 包住另外一个
具体看例子:
Fucntion A() { ... }
Fucntion B() { ... }
Fucntion C() { ... }
正常内他们是不会容自动运作的
你再这样
A(){B(){C()}}
试试
3. 如何确保JavaScript的执行顺序
Javascript是单线程语言,正常情况下,代码都是向下执行的。
但是,一旦接触到异步领域,就发现要把内控Javascript相比其容他语言是麻烦了不少。在浏览器端常见的就是DOM事件和Ajax。而服务器端则是各种异步IO。实践中,服务器NodeJs会有更多异步流程需要处理。
不知道提问者是问浏览器端还是服务器NodeJs端的,不过核心解决方案都是让你的异步api支持Promise写法,将嵌套的回调舒展成线性。后续也可以使用co或者async/await来同步化你的异步代码。
4. 如何确保JavaScript的执行顺序
javascript代码和其他服务器端代码一样,都是按顺序执行的。 但是这里有几个代码跳转的版地方:权 1、setTimeout / setInterval 这两个函数中的代码是定时执行,不在顺序中; 2、ajax Ajax一般来说,在 成功/失败 获取服务器端数据后会有js代码来处...
5. html+javascript 执行顺序问题
代码一般是从上而下加载的,但是执行的顺序可不一定是这样!
setInterval("funcTime()",1000);
这个函数就是说,当这行版代码读完一权秒钟之后再执行funcTime()为个函数;而funcTime()这个函数,在在之前就已经加载进来了,但是没有执行,也就是说,光加载进来不被调用的话,这个函数是不执行的。所以setInterval("funcTime()",1000);和funcTime()编写的顺序,一般是可以互换位置的。
而<body onload="funcTime();">的意思就是说当页面全部加载完成后,再执行funcTime()这个函数。也就是说,在没加载完成这个网页时,虽然加载到了<body onload="funcTime();">
这行代码,也不会执行funcTime()为个函数。假设在加载到<body onload="funcTime();">
这行代码后一个小时,整个页面才加载完的话,funcTime()只能在这一个小时之后,才会执行。
不知道这么说,说明没有!?
6. html引入的js文件,和直接在页面下写的js代码运行的顺序
HTML中js的执行顺序就是按照从上至下引入的顺序来的。
比如代码:
<script type="text/javascript" src="xxx.js"></script>
<script>zzzzzzzzzz.....</script>
必然是先执行版xxx.js中的代码,后执行zzzzzzzzzz....。
如果发现不执权行的情况,请多检查看是否代码有错误。